Core Pursuits Matter
Data reveals a strong correlation between happiness and the number of core pursuits individuals engage in, with happy retirees averaging 3.6 pursuits compared to just 1.9 for the unhappy. The importance lies not in the specific activities but in having a variety of fulfilling hobbies.
